Output 98524a73ea6145cd9893cf160c2cb142354d4e170fc257542e8a5cacd2d3b360:0

value
6572
script pubkey
OP_0 OP_PUSHBYTES_20 25d655e868e4f90e188e10d7a8c9701cffbaee4c
address
bc1qyht9t6rgunusuxywzrt63jtsrnlm4mjvhlhkv2
transaction
98524a73ea6145cd9893cf160c2cb142354d4e170fc257542e8a5cacd2d3b360
confirmations
34952
spent
true